A laser with wavelength d/8 is shining light on a double slit with slit separation 0.400 millimeter. This results in an interference pattern on a screen a distance L away from the slits. We wish to shine a second laser, with a different wavelength, through the similar slits.
Part A: Compute the wavelength of the second laser that would place its second maximum at the similar location as the fourth minimum of the first laser, if d = 0.400 mm?
